Recover your Facebook account from a friend's or family member’s account. From a computer, go to the profile of the account you'd like to recover. Click below the cover photo. Select Find support or report profile. Choose Something Else, then click Next. Click Recover this account and follow the steps.

If you received a Facebook password reset email that you did not request, it's likely that someone accidentally entered your email or username when logging into their account. You can turn off password resets for your username and secure your account by clicking the let us know link in the email. The password reset emails are genuinely from Facebook, but the question is, who requested them? According to Facebook's Help Center, if you ...Get security codes. You can use a six digit text message (SMS) code sent to your mobile phone. By tapping your security key on a compatible device. With a security code from a third party app you've associated with your Facebook account. You can approve your login attempt from a device we already recognize. With one of your printed recovery codes.If you think your account was hacked or taken over by someone else, we can help you secure it.
